Output 2ae6ccb323b5139eb794a545a34a2472e979e145bcf43a7ccfe0cc8cd90ca124:16

value
1374277
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d963995e75fc96ac9b304f52b795e664b35ad13f OP_EQUAL
address
3MWTsSLGD93SdsJ1Tb8k6qgzLD7qBzQaey
transaction
2ae6ccb323b5139eb794a545a34a2472e979e145bcf43a7ccfe0cc8cd90ca124
confirmations
42559
spent
true